Popularity of Research & Experimental Psychology at BYU

During the 2020-2021 academic year, Brigham Young University - Provo handed out 30 bachelor's degrees in other research & experimental psychology. This is an increase of 650% over the previous year when 4 degrees were handed out.

BYU Other Research & Experimental Psychology Bachelor’s Program

During the 2020-2021 academic year, 30 students graduated with a bachelor's degree in research & experimental psychology from BYU. About 30% were men and 70% were women.
